According to the book "Wolfpack: The american submarine strategy that helped defeat Japan", the requirements/standards established in 44 by the US Navy for medals are:
Bronze Star: 2 ships sunk in a patrol
Silver Star: 3 ships sunk in a patrol ori a DD ori larger combatant vessel, or a special mission worthy of this award
Navy Cross: 4 ships sunk in a patrol or a BB, CV or CA or a highly dangerous mission
For all of these 2 ships damaged will be considered as one sunk.
